Production of a wear resistant surface coating used for the running surfaces of machine parts, especially piston rings of combustion engines comprises using an arc spraying process

Production of a wear resistant surface coating comprises using an arc spraying process. The metal matrix of the surface coating is based on iron or nickel containing alloying amounts of chromium, boron, silicon, chromium carbide, titanium carbide, tungsten carbide, molybdenum carbide and carbon. An Independent claim is also included for the wear resistant surface coating produced by the above process. Preferred Features: The chromium amount is present in the surface coating in an amount of 3-40, preferably 20-30 weight %. The chromium carbide is present in an amount of 5-30, preferably 10-15 weight %. The silicon amount is present in an amount of 1-3, preferably 1-2 weight %.
